Ulaanbaatar aims for sister city deal with Tokyo

S.Batbold, mayor of Mongolia’s capital said on Wednesday (19th April) that Ulaanbaatar is seeking to forge a sister city agreement with Tokyo by 2020 and expand bilateral ties through tourism, culture and sports. At present Mayor Batbold is making a five-day visit to Tokyo.

Mongolia in Space!

’Sputnik’, ’Voyager’, ’Mariner’ and ’Galileo’ are the sort of names space probes and satellites should have – especially for a country’s first domestic foray into earth orbit! Mongolia’s first satellite is called simply ‘Monsat-1’!  The satellite was launched by Mongolian ‘MongolSat Networks’ company in cooperation with ‘ABS’ (Asia Broadcast Satellite) without fanfare on 21st of January.

Four Ambassadors participate in Mongolian business consultation

The Business Council of Mongolia has organised its annual business consultation under the theme ‘International cooperation for developing the private sector’. The event was held at the Tuushin Hotel on 17th of April and attended by ambassadors from the USA, Canada, Germany and Japan.
